Housing and Dining
Mt. SAC does not offer on-campus housing. However, the college provides resources to assist students in finding suitable off-campus housing. Dining services are available on campus, offering a variety of food options for students.

Service-Learning Opportunities
Service-learning integrates academic study with community service, allowing students to gain hands-on experience while making a positive impact on society. Mt. SAC offers various service-learning opportunities for students.
